| **Job Role** |
Description |
| English Language Teacher |
Plan and deliver English language lessons to students of various ages and levels. Develop and implement curricula to meet the needs of students. |
| Teaching English as a Foreign Language (TEFL) Teacher |
Teach English to non-native speakers in a variety of settings, including language schools, universities, and private institutions. |
| English Language Support (ELS) Assistant |
Provide support to students with English language skills, including language tuition and academic support. |
| English Language Assistant (ELA) |
Assist teachers with English language lessons and provide support to students with English language skills. |
| English Language Tutor (ELT) |
Provide one-to-one English language tuition to students, including language lessons and academic support. |
